18 - 22,50 euro's depending on the back, every 8 weeks, excluding velux, dormers etc.

With some of the prices being quoted here in the sub 10 bracket I doubt I could survive...19% VAT straight-away, then the amount of insurance you need here in Holland sub 10 would be a waste of time.

Plus I think I must take far too long cleaning houses...that house I reckon would take me 20 to 30 minutes.

I charge per unit and have a price for different units like bay windows, patio windows, french windows, sky-lights etc.
That way you are not trying to guess how long it would take.
Having the same prices for the last 5 years? you need to up your prices, how much has fuel increased in the past 5 years?
Also I have noticed that insurance has hiked this year too. you have to charge accordingly, if overheads have gone up then prices have to.
